BLADE SHARPENING

BaBylissPRO cutting blades are ground from the finest quality graphite 
and are hardened to extend the cutting performance. As with any 
cutting appliance, the cutting edges become dull from repeated use. 
Increasing blade tension to force the blade cutting would cause the 
clipper to overheat and reduce its motor life. When the blade is no 
longer able to cut smoothly, sharpening is required or replace it with a 
new BaBylissPRO blade set.

ADJUSTABLE TAPER LEVER

The taper lever is positioned at your thumb. You can hold the clipper in 
your hand and adjust the lever while you are clipping. 

Close Cut

Longer Cut

The taper lever adjusts the closeness of the cut—from a close cut with 
the taper lever in the up position to a longer length cut with the taper 
lever in the down position. To increase cutting length, slowly push the 
lever down. To cut closer, push the lever up. As different cutting edges 
are used in each setting, using the taper lever lengthens the life of 
the clipper blades. Hair buildup can slow down the clipper. Keep the 
clipper on for removing hair. Then push the taper lever back and forth 
quickly several times. If you do this every time, especially after cutting 
a lot of hair, the clipper blades should remain free of cut hair. Oil the 
blades after the above procedures.
